After crude oil is pumped out of the ground, it must be processed in a "cracking tower." The tower separates it into less dense chemicals like butane and gasoline, and more dense chemicals like diesel fuel and tar. Based on this information, crude oil can best be classified as a


A) pure compound.
B) mixture of compounds.
C) mixture of pure elements.
D) solution of plasma and liquid.
